[长期暴露于永久磁场的雄性大鼠的后代]

[The progeny of male rats subjected to chronic exposure to a permanent magnetic field].

作者信息

Kokoreva L V, Chuvpilo T A, Lobacheva G V

出版信息

Gig Sanit. 1990 Oct(10):70-2.

PMID:2074036
Abstract

Offspring of male Wistar rats, exposed to continuous magnetic field of 0.5 T1 (3 hours daily during 60 days), did not have significant differences from the control according to such parameters as sex distribution, mortality rates, body mass dynamics, terms of ears coming off, eruption of teeth, onset of hearing and eyes opening. There was a tendency to the reduction of static physical efficiency in holding to the horizontal bar. Increased activity of test animals 30 days old in "the open field" and CNS excitability elevation according to reactions to a sound stress were revealed.
